My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Buttons is a 5 year old chi girl who happens to have cataracts. She can see pretty well, but is visually impaired. She is being evaluated by a specialist to see if she is a candidate for having the cataracts removed, because they can become worse as she ages. If she is, then she will need to have eye drops put in her eyes daily for the rest of her life, but she will be able to see normally.

Buttons is a very good girl. She is friendly and gets along with other dogs. Once she knows the routine she is house trained. She would not be a good candidate for young children, just because her eyes are fragile and she can startle easier than fully sighted dogs. She's a pretty girl, very unusual white tricolor. Buttons weighs 5-6 lbs. Her adoption donations is $200.
